Clients always be aware that different rules apply when the IRS has recently placed a tax lien against themselves. A bankruptcy may relieve you of personal liability on the tax debt, but utilizing some circumstances won't discharge a nicely filed tax lien. After bankruptcy, the government cannot chase you personally for the debt, nevertheless the lien will stay on any assets so you will not able to market these assets without satisfying the outstanding lien. - this includes your home-based. Depending upon the lien as filed, could be be options to attack the validity of the lien.
